a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Luiz Kill <luizkill@gmail.com>2022-07-31 06:52:09 -0300
committerLuiz Kill <luizkill@gmail.com>2022-08-02 07:53:56 -0300
commit7c0dceca74a01948f8a002cfba157c179a2b889c (patch)
tree94a0ca74400d15d9349c3070194a8fff350ce2eb
parenta33fb2affc50cfacbeac62cce0f82fc425228992 (diff)
downloadtrackermap-web-7c0dceca74a01948f8a002cfba157c179a2b889c.tar.gz
trackermap-web-7c0dceca74a01948f8a002cfba157c179a2b889c.tar.bz2
trackermap-web-7c0dceca74a01948f8a002cfba157c179a2b889c.zip
Fixes react-draggable on mobile devices
-rw-r--r--modern/src/main/StatusCard.js5
1 files changed, 5 insertions, 0 deletions
diff --git a/modern/src/main/StatusCard.js b/modern/src/main/StatusCard.js
index 852b7cc6..52cf9d48 100644
--- a/modern/src/main/StatusCard.js
+++ b/modern/src/main/StatusCard.js
@@ -212,30 +212,35 @@ const StatusCard = ({ deviceId, onClose }) => {
<IconButton
color="secondary"
onClick={(e) => setAnchorEl(e.currentTarget)}
+ onTouchStart={(e) => setAnchorEl(e.currentTarget)}
disabled={!position}
>
<PendingIcon />
</IconButton>
<IconButton
onClick={() => navigate('/replay')}
+ onTouchStart={() => navigate('/replay')}
disabled={!position}
>
<ReplayIcon />
</IconButton>
<IconButton
onClick={() => navigate(`/settings/command-send/${deviceId}`)}
+ onTouchStart={() => navigate(`/settings/command-send/${deviceId}`)}
disabled={readonly}
>
<PublishIcon />
</IconButton>
<IconButton
onClick={() => navigate(`/settings/device/${deviceId}`)}
+ onTouchStart={() => navigate(`/settings/device/${deviceId}`)}
disabled={deviceReadonly}
>
<EditIcon />
</IconButton>
<IconButton
onClick={() => setRemoving(true)}
+ onTouchStart={() => setRemoving(true)}
disabled={deviceReadonly}
className={classes.negative}
>